今天一同事搞nagios,安装的最新版3.5,一切搞好之后,使用nrpe监控远程主机的时候,页面上看到return code of 127 is out of bounds- plugin may be missing
这个错误见的非常多了,所以也没觉得很奇怪,肯定[……]
今天一同事搞nagios,安装的最新版3.5,一切搞好之后,使用nrpe监控远程主机的时候,页面上看到return code of 127 is out of bounds- plugin may be missing
这个错误见的非常多了,所以也没觉得很奇怪,肯定[……]
架构是Tengine代理后端IIS,IIS和Tengine都配置了缓存,没太明白为什么两边都要配置,才能使缓存生效。有一个猜测,现在来看,这个猜测应该是正确的。
IIS配置的缓存,是给Tengine看的,告诉Tengine其可以把内容缓存多久。Tengine的缓存,是配置自己缓存多久。Teng[……]
因为项目需求,需要自己写脚本去监控一进程是不是挂掉了,找到规律,编写脚本,如下!
1 2 3 4 5 6 7 8 9 |
# vi /usr/local/nagios/libexec/monode.sh #!/bin/bash if [ $(sudo netstat -nutlp | grep node | wc -l) = 2 ];then echo "OK - node is ok." exit 0 else echo "Cirtical - node may be down" exit 2 fi |
nagios是根据脚本的返回状态来判断服务的状态
0 OK
1 警告
2 紧急
3 未知
所以脚本里要加一个退出状[……]
上周周末机房的DNS挂掉了,结果导致邮件服务器发送失败,某些依赖于DNS的服务全部停止。机房的DNS很不给力,果断换成google public dns,但是为了预防再次发生类似的事情,要对DNS服务器做一个监控。
[……]
因特网上有数千种不同的数据类型,HTTP仔细地给每种要通过WEB传输的对象都打上了名为MIME类型的数据格式标签。最初设计MIME(Multipurpose Internet Mail Extension 多用途的因特网邮件扩展)是为了解决在不同的电子邮件系统之间搬移报文时存在的问题。MIME在电子邮件系统中工作得非常好,因此HTTP也采纳了它,用它来描述并标记多媒体内容。
WEB服务器会为所有的HTTP对象数据附加一个MIME类型。当web浏览器从服务器取回一个对象时,会去查看相关的MIME类型,看看它是否知道应该如何处理这个对象。大多数浏览器都可以处理数百种觉的对象类型:显示图片文件、解析并格式化HTML文件、通过计算机声卡播放音频文件,或者运行外部的软件来处理特殊格式数据。
[……]